Stained Glass Repair

Many stained glass window, old and new, require repairs or restorations to ensure they are in good condition. If you don't fix them right away, they can cause irreparable damage to the window, rendering it unusable. There are a variety of ways to repair stained glass or a leaded window. From filling in cracks with silicon to tightening and releading the cames them, there are plenty of options. The cost of repairing stained glass is based on the amount of damage and the work needed to repair it. A reputable stained or leaded glass expert will conduct a thorough inspection of the window before providing a full estimate for repair or restoration.

Broken or chipped stained glass is one of the most common reasons for needing a repair. It can be caused by mishandling, or simply wear and tear caused by age. If the glass has been damaged, it may need to be replaced. Another common issue with stained or leaded glass is the loss of colors. Changing conditions in the weather or exposure to sunlight can cause glass to fade over time. A professional can re-stain glass to restore it to its original color and appearance.

The typical cost for repair of stained glass is around $500. This includes cleaning and fixing cracks with silicon, tying or leading cames, as well as any other repairs necessary for 12 by 24 inches window. A complete restoration of a stained glass window can cost anywhere from $10,000 or more, depending on the extent of damage and how much work is required to bring it back to its original condition.

Cement is used in stained glass to fix the lead cames and window panes. As time passes, the cement can become brittle and damaged. It is required to be reapplied. This is an easy task for the majority of reliable stained glass experts, but it's not uncommon for it to be included as part of an overall repair or restoration project.

It is also necessary to replace the reinforcement bar on a stained glass windows. These are specially designed supports that are attached to the frame or jamb of a window and help prevent sagging and bulging. The cost to replace these bars can vary depending on the size of the window and the amount of windows that require replacing.
